One of the very few Amazonite specimens I have seen from Afghanistan. I remember these specimens came out around 2008, and they are certainly interesting for what they are. Amazonite typically is not known as being "gem quality" material, but this piece would certainly be considered in that category. The crystal on this specimen is a very well-formed, sharp, prismatic Amazonite crystal with a RICH blue-green color, but when the crystal is backlit, it shows amazing translucency for the material! Typically Amazonites are opaque, but these crystals from Afghanistan are some of the best "gem quality" examples of this Microcline variety that I've seen. To top it off, the Amazonite is sitting among contrasting, richly colored Smoky Quartz. A really attractive and excellent quality specimen (in terms of gemminess) that is rarely seen on the market these days. Valued at $900.
